IC 6-3-1-35
"Pass through entity"
Official textiga.in.govlast amended
Sec. 35. As used in this article, "pass through entity" means:
# (1)
a corporation that is exempt from the adjusted gross income tax under
IC 6-3-2-2.8(2);
# (2)
a partnership;
# (3)
a trust;
# (4)
an estate;
# (5)
a limited liability company; or
# (6)
a limited liability partnership.
As added by P.L.182-2009(ss), SEC.190. Amended by P.L.159-2021, SEC.10.
